Best of the West: Prime Ribeye Burger
A decadent beef burger with caramelized onions, blue cheese, and a brioche bun for a carnivore's ultimate satisfaction. Ingredients
- 1 lb, cut into 4 patties prime ribeye steak
- 4 brioche buns
- 1 cup caramelized onions
- 1/2 cup, crumbled blue cheese
- 1/4 cup beef broth
- 1 tbsp honey
- 2 tbsp mustard
- 4 leaves lettuce
- 4 slices tomato
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at grill to high. In a bowl, mix 1/4 cup beef broth, 1 tbsp honey, and 2 tbsp mustard. Season 1 lb prime ribeye patties with salt and pepper, then brush with the marinade.
- Step 2: Grill patties for 4 minutes per side until medium-rare (internal temp 130°F). Let rest 5 minutes.
- Step 3: In a skillet, sauté 1 cup thinly sliced onions in 2 tbsp olive oil over low heat for 20 minutes until caramelized. Stir in 1/4 cup beef broth to create a syrup.
- Step 4: Toast brioche buns on grill for 1 minute. Assemble burgers: spread 1 tbsp caramelized onion syrup on bottom bun, add 1 patty, 1/2 cup blue cheese, lettuce, tomato, and top bun. Serve immediately.

How do I store leftover Best of the West: Prime Ribeye Burger?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ep brioche buns from drying out.

How do I scale Best of the West: Prime Ribeye Burger for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
